The Advanced Abilities of Level 2 Electricians

The silent powerhouse that drives our modern-day lives, is carefully handled by a dedicated cadre of experts. Amongst them, a specific group stands out for their specialised skills and crucial function in maintaining the elaborate web of power that reaches homes and services. These are the Level 2 electricians, and their work is far more involved than simply circuitry a new power point or fixing a faulty switch. They run at the really interface between the homeowner and the national electrical power network, dealing with challenges that others simply aren't qualified to address.

To end up being a Level 2 electrician in this sun-drenched land, one must first be a fully certified and accredited electrical mechanic, having a deep understanding of basic electrical wiring regulations and security procedures. Nevertheless, the journey doesn't end there. Even more, extensive training and assessment are needed, typically involving specialised courses in areas such as overhead and underground service work, metering setups, and power pole upkeep. This extra accreditation is what genuinely sets them apart, approving them the authority to work directly on the service network facilities. This isn't a small distinction; it's an essential difference in their scope of practice.

The life of a Level 2 specialist can be extremely differed. One day may see them setting up a brand-new overhead service line to a freshly built home, making sure the safe and certified connection of the residential or commercial property to the grid. This involves working at height, typically from an elevated work platform, diligently connecting conductors and sticking to stringent safety clearances. The next day, they might be reacting to an emergency situation call-out, maybe due to a power failure caused by a fallen tree branch harming a service line. In such circumstances, their ability to quickly diagnose the issue, separate the afflicted Level 2 Electrician Sydney section, and securely restore power is critical, minimising interruption for locals.

Another important aspect of their work includes metering. These electricians are authorised to set up, relocate, or upgrade electrical energy meters, the really devices that measure usage and ensure accurate billing. This can range from basic meter upgrades to more intricate setups including solar net metering or wise meters, which need a nuanced understanding of their technical requirements and interaction procedures. Their proficiency guarantees that the data streaming from these devices is precise and trustworthy, a cornerstone of reasonable and transparent energy billing.

Additionally, these experienced tradespeople are often called upon to remedy flaws recognized by electricity suppliers. If an existing service line or pole leading attachment doesn't meet current safety requirements, it's the Level 2 specialist who actions in to bring it up to code. This proactive technique to upkeep is vital in preventing prospective hazards and guaranteeing the long-term dependability of the power supply. They might be upgrading aging facilities, replacing shabby elements, or enhancing connections to hold up against the extreme elements this continent typically experiences.
